Donny van de Beek gives honest verdict on Man United’s new signings
By Adeleye Kunle
Dutch midfielder, Donny van de Beek has given his verdict on Manchester United’s summer signings.
The Red Devils recruited the likes of Tyrell Malacia, Danish playmaker, Christian Eriksen, Brazilian Casemiro, Lisandro Martinez, and Antony from Ajax.
Manchester United finished sixth in the Premier League last season, and Van de Beek believes these players would help the Red Devils achieve better things this season.
Van De Beek said he already knows some of the players and what they can offer to the club before their arrival at Old Trafford.
Van de Beek said: “I know them already, as a player.
